<h2>128,000 people get hospitalized each year in the United States. </h2>

An estimate of Foodborne Illness which is also referred to food poisioning. As calculated officially an estimation of 48 million people get sick, 128,000 are admitted to the hospital, and 3,000 die each year in the United States. <h3>What is DIC policy?</h3>

This is referred to as Difference in conditions (DIC) insurance and usually covers some perils not included by the standard insurance policies in most companies.

An example of the incidents covered by DIC policies include flood, theft etc which aren't easily predictable unlike the other forms of risks such as illnesses etc.
